Obituary

Rene' Roberto Caballero Rene' was the 6 th of 7 children born to Madeleine and Willie Caballero. Always an outdoors free spirit Rene' enjoyed being outdoors. He was happiest on his Harley, wearing a red bandana and letting the wind blow his ponytail. He loved riding out of the city whether to the beach, Texas hill country, and country roads and parks.

Rene' loved his family and friends and his dog Einstein. He was a father to 4 beautiful daughters, Rosette, Genie, Celine and Dawna. He loved them and felt the love they returned to him.

Rene' lived a vagabond life; there were consequences with the highs and lows, and he accepted it all. He loved hard but he loved Mom and Dad, his brother Bill, sisters, daughters and Einstein, his dog.
